Demonstration cars in Polish showrooms. Even 41 thousand PLN discount

These are demonstration cars, i.e. the so-called demos. These are cars with mileage usually ranging from several hundred to 10,000. km. — They are almost new, registered to the dealer, previously used for test drives with customers or used by employees – explains Oskar Jedliński, director of the market development department at Superauto.pl.
The popularity of demo cars increases seasonally when vintage sales end and many models are no longer available. And this time they are enjoying increased interest also due to the search for savings in the era of expensive fuel.
There may still be thousands of them in Polish showrooms. — Assuming that a dealership has on average 5-10 demonstration cars for sale, and the number of dealerships, according to IBRM Samar, is 1,750, it can be estimated that there are still approx. 9-18 thousand cars on the market. this type of vehicles. The offer is dominated by cars from 2025, but earlier models are also available – adds Bartosz Chojnacki, vice-president of Superauto.pl.
– Purchasing a demo is often the only opportunity to get a vehicle whose production in its current version has already ended, and for a new one you have to wait several months or longer and, of course, take into account a price increase – says the vice-president of Superauto.pl. Traffic in the “demo” section on the Superauto.pl website increased by 30%. in February, compared to January and March, it remained at an increased level.

Thousands of zlotys discount on the “demo”
Superauto.pl experts have selected over 20 models of demonstration cars from 2025, both from the mass and premium segments. They compared their sale prices to new 2025 sale cars that were identical or had as close a performance as possible.
The list includes popular models from Dacia, Opel, Skoda, Hyundai, Citroen, Peugeot, Nissan and Renault, the “Chinese” – MG and Jaecoo – as well as Mercedes and BMW. The difference in the current price, i.e. with a discount, was from PLN 600 (Hyundai Kona 1.6 GDI N Line DCT) to over PLN 41,000. PLN (Renault Austral Iconic 1.2 E-Tech Full Hybrid) in favor of “demos”. On average, demo versions turned out to be cheaper by over PLN 12,000. zloty. That's an additional 6 percent. a price discount compared to the already heavily discounted 2025 vintage, and in extreme cases – an extra discount of over 20%.
Watch out for hooks
Despite the fact that on the list of “demos” You can find real gems, but when browsing through these types of offers, you need to be careful.
— First of all, you should compare the price of such a car with the offer to purchase a new vehicle of the same year. Demos are not always cheaper than new cars, especially when the brand has large discounts on new cars at the moment. It is also necessary to assess whether the discount offered compensates for the degree of wear and tear of the vehicle, notes Oskar Jedliński.
Emphasizes to compare engine and equipment versions. — It may happen that the demo version has a weaker engine that is no longer produced or has a lower standard of equipment. On the one hand, these are benefits that many buyers are looking for, but they should be compensated by an appropriate discount compared to a new car of a higher standard – sums up the head of the Superauto.pl order department.
Bonus for individuals
– If someone is looking for a new car, but accepts the fact that it has a low mileage, the offer of demo cars can be a very beneficial solution – says Oskar Jedliński. He emphasizes that this type of cars is primarily interested in individuals who cannot count on such large discounts on new cars as companies can. – By purchasing a “demo” you can receive a discount on a new vehicle, which is often greater than the discounts that automotive brands grant for fleet purchases of several or several dozen vehicles – informs the head of the Superauto.pl order department.
